hpath-directory 0.13.4 → 0.14.0

raw patch · 3 files changed

+13/−26 lines, 3 filesPVP ok

version bump matches the API change (PVP)

API changes (from Hackage documentation)

- System.Posix.RawFilePath.Directory: readFileStream :: RawFilePath -> IO (SerialT IO ByteString)
+ System.Posix.RawFilePath.Directory: readFileStream :: RawFilePath -> IO (SerialT IO (Array Word8))
